  1. 1 Whether the respondent's employment with the appellant commenced from 7/3/1973 or 1/7/1996
  2. 2 Whether payments under Section 42 cover up to the date of unlawful termination or actual termination

Ratio Decidendi

Appellant's liability for respondent's employment starts from 1/7/1996 as evidenced by Ministry of Finance letter; statutory compensation and wages are payable up to the date of lawful termination, not just the date of unlawful termination.

Court Disposition

Appeal partly succeeds and partly fails.

Orders

  • 1st ground of appeal allowed: employment commencement date is 1/7/1996.
  • 2nd ground of appeal dismissed: compensation and wages payable up to date of lawful termination.
